Keep Kids Drug-Free
Prevention Services at IMPACT provides educational products
and services to
youth, parents, volunteers, school administrators, and professional
and support
staff in schools and other organizations. We offer curriculum
development, customized training, consultation and support
with a focus on alcohol, tobacco, and other drug abuse (ATODA)
prevention education.
Schools play a major role in the development
of healthy, drug-free kids. It is often difficult to identify
and implement effective, research-based prevention programs.
Peers with IMPACT (4th-12th grade) and TRAILS, (K-3rd grade)
are two successful and cost-effective school-based programs
created by IMPACT to help schools achieve their ATODA prevention
goals.

The Drug-Free Communities Support program offers assistance
to organizations to help them develop alcohol, tobacco, and
other drug abuse prevention programs and other initiatives
that will positively influence the attitudes and behaviors
of Milwaukee’s youth.

Because IMPACT recognizes the vital role that parents play
in preventing alcohol and other drug abuse within their families,
IMPACT provides parenting workshops to organizations and schools
throughout the Milwaukee area. Our parent education and support
programs teach parents about alcohol and other drug abuse
and help improve their communication skills. Workshop topics
include, "The Prepared Parent – What you need to
know to raise drug-free kids", "Helping Your Child
Cope with Peer Pressure", "Strengthening the Family",
and "Your Message Matters – Talking with your teens
about alcohol and other drugs".
